Chapter 18
Troubleshooting
You have just purchased an MP3 player that meets today’s
standard of technology and that is reliable in operation.
Nevertheless, sometimes problems or malfunctions may
occur. That is why we would like to help you with the fol-
lowing possible solutions should any problems occur.
Problem
Solution
The MP3 player
can not be
turned on.
Check if the battery has been charged.
Check if the main power switch has
been switched to „ON“.
No sound can be
heard through
the earphones.
Check the volume.
Make sure the earphones have been
connected properly.
Clean the earphone jack.
Data transfer is
not possible.
Check the USB connection.
Remove the cable and connect once
again to your PC.

Troubleshooting
Static noise duri-
ng playback.
Check the earphone jack for dust.
Check and compare with another file
that is functioning properly, to see
if it might only be the MP3 file that
is defect.Try digitalizing again, e.g.
Windows Media Player should help to
solve this problem.
Poor radio
reception.
Adjust earphone and player position.
Turn off other devices found within
range of the player that might cause
interference.
File transfer is
not possible.
Check that the player has been con-
nected properly to the PC.
Check the cable.
